In Process Explorer I'm comparing the threads between the Windows 10 machine and my 3rd SB license on Windows 7. Granted the Win7 machine is 6core/12thread, and the Win10 is 6core/6thread.
On the Win10 machine, I see certain "threads" (we're talking about threads that inside of ScrapeBox Link Extractor, looking at the details of them) that aren't canceled out properly. They hang at High CPU for way way too long. Usually it's 1-2 "threads" (NOT CPU threads, internal SB threads) that hang at 15-20% CPU. On the Win7 machine, I'm running 1000 threads right now at only 30-40% CPU. Granted, the Win7 CPU has more CPU-threads, but still, when analyzing the threads inside of ScrapeBox, I see it is much, much more efficient at ending certain threads, and evenly distributing the CPU power across the threads .
For example, the top 5 threads on Win7 are all using 3-5%, followed by hundreds with only .02-1% CPU. Opposed to Win10, where the top 2 threads may be using 20% each, and they never end. I've seen my Win10 CPU be at 100% usage for 10+ minutes straight (being caused by a few threads that refuse to close). On the exact same hardware, on Win7, at the exact same threads, using the exact same proxies, the highest I ever saw was 50-60%.
